ADOBE LIGHTROOM COURSES
Intrigued about Adobe Lightroom and the huge benefits it offers photographers? We are now offering a 1 day course in Adobe Lightroom; a virtual one stop photography editing package primarily for Raw files. As Raw file editing packages become easier to use more of us are turning to Raw as the "new file format". Understanding how Raw files work can be confusing but understanding how they can benefit you can be even more so!
The highly skilled digital team at the Peak District Photography Centre will explain:
* how raw files work in simple terms
* how a Raw file work flow will help you produce stunning results
* how a Raw file work flow can manage thousands of files simply and efficiently.
The team will guide you through the process of importing your images through to final output. We will show you how to back catalog your existing work, add key words and manage your work with metadata. We will also demystify some of those more complex controls found on Lightrooms interface. Adobe's Lightroom takes you through to the final print stage where you will be shown how to do contact sheets and set-ups for print runs. We will also guide you through the stages of making a custom slide show.
Raw has now come of age and it is time all photographers made the switch. Programs such as Lightroom (once understood ) will bring massive benefits to any photographer working in any field. So whether your photography is in portraits or landscapes, architecture or sports or purely indulgence in all subjects, Raw is the way to go.
Adobe have created a program designed purely for photographers which is a real gem to use. A course not to be missed!

CONTENTS COVERED
Importing Images
Image Manipulation
These are numerous ways to change, improve and manipulate your images in Photoshop and these include:.
* Cropping
* Curves
* Levels
* Restoration and retouching
* Colour correction
* Changing from colour to monochrome (3 methods)
* Selections
* Burning and Dodging
* Layers
* Adjustment layers
* Layer masks
* Stitching images to create panoramics
* Use of filters with layers
* Sharpening
Digital Work Flow
There are various elements under this section including:.
* Using File Browser and Adobe Bridge
* Resizing images
* Saving files in various formats
Printing
In this element of the course, producing perfect inkjet prints is the goal. We use canon S9000 printers and the output is superb.
Essentials Explained
The essentials will be discussed throughout the course and includes but is not limited to:
* Pixels and how they make up a digital file.
* Relationship between file size and resolution
* Flattening images for printing
